Iridium Upgrades 9603 Module with Advanced Secure Messaging for Government Users
by Clarence Oxford
Los Angeles CA (SPX) May 07, 2025

Iridium Communications Inc. (Nasdaq: IRDM) has introduced a specialized U.S. government version of its Iridium 9603 module, now equipped with Enhanced Short Burst Data (ESBD) capabilities. The ESBD system provides low-latency, secure messaging designed to meet the stringent transmission security (TRANSEC) requirements of the U.S. government and approved allies.

The ESBD-enabled 9603 module serves as a drop-in replacement for the standard Iridium 9603 Short Burst Data (SBD) module, maintaining the same robust reliability while delivering enhanced payload capacity for both mobile-originated (MO) and mobile-terminated (MT) messages. Potential applications include command and control (C2) communications, image data transfer, and asset and personnel tracking, offering secure, real-time data exchange in critical operations.

"Iridium 9603 ESBD is a testament to Iridium's commitment to investing in secure, low-latency solutions that address threats in the changing global environment," said Scott Scheimreif, executive vice president, government programs, Iridium. "The new module offers end-to-end communication security for critical operations, helping ensure warfighters can exchange vital information with confidence - no matter the environment. This capability not only safeguards mission success but also reflects the Department of Defense's trust in Iridium's proven technology, network reliability, and operational excellence."

This new module represents the latest step in Iridium's support of the Enhanced Mobile Satellite Services (EMSS) program, a long-term partnership that provides secure voice, broadcast, push-to-talk (PTT), and data services to an unlimited number of Department of Defense (DoD) and DoD-approved users globally. The Iridium 9603 ESBD is expected to become available to EMSS-approved value-added manufacturers starting in July.

Leveraging its unique low-Earth orbit (LEO) satellite network, Iridium delivers resilient L-band connectivity without the line-of-sight blockages commonly faced by geostationary (GEO) systems, ensuring continuous global coverage. This capability is essential for maintaining mission-critical communications across high-risk environments and adverse weather conditions, aligning with the Joint All Domain Command and Control (JADC2) framework's Primary, Alternate, Contingency, and Emergency (PACE) communications architecture.
